You've got a framework, a methodology, a take that won't fit in a blog post — and maybe two unfinished drafts in a folder to prove it. The problem was never the writing. It's that the project balloons, stalls in the middle, and never feels done enough to ship. Recognize the pattern?

You start writing before the concept is locked. Halfway in you discover the premise is too broad, the reader is fuzzy, and the chapters don't build on each other — so the momentum quietly dies.

You treat it like a real book. You aim for two hundred pages when thirty focused ones would deliver more and actually get finished — and the page count becomes the reason it never does.

You design before the words are solid. You polish the cover and the interior while the manuscript still needs structural edits — busywork dressed up as progress.

You finish, then ask “now what?” There's no distribution plan, so a single social post is supposed to carry the whole launch — and the ebook quietly sinks.

How long should an ebook be?+

Long enough to deliver on the premise, short enough to get read. Most effective lead-magnet ebooks run 20–50 pages. Past 60, you've either scoped too wide or you're writing a book, not an ebook.

Should I give it away or sell it?+

This course treats the ebook as a lead magnet — free in exchange for an email. Selling changes the distribution math entirely; that's a different strategy and a different course.

What if I'm not a strong writer?+

The concept and structure phases carry the ebook. A clear outline with the right angle writes itself far more easily than a blank page with good intentions — and the editing phase exists to clean up the prose.

How do I keep it from stalling halfway?+

The chapter-per-session draft rhythm and a locked outline are exactly the mechanisms that prevent the mid-book collapse. You're executing a plan, not discovering the book as you write it.
